Output ed625256fa401438adf8d7194f08854133861f017097da0b7d5bd0e8dc715d8c: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 078f16cb999a4185d51a964fceb7b505f31e94dd OP_EQUAL
address
32Nz4tSKDiSL6xZKRwhiTLBNWRX7mpjrLT
transaction
ed625256fa401438adf8d7194f08854133861f017097da0b7d5bd0e8dc715d8c
confirmations
356976
spent
true